For years the quiet rule in smartphones has been that almost everyone rents their brain from Qualcomm. Xiaomi just announced a serious attempt to change that, and it's doing it with actual silicon rather than a roadmap slide. Three TSMC-fabbed chips under the Xring name. The 3nm Xring O3 is a flagship phone system-on-chip, already in mass production with 200,000 to 300,000 units targeting an upcoming foldable. The 6nm Xring O100 is an NPU built to run MiMo, Xiaomi's own large language model, on-device. And the 3nm Xring D100 targets autonomous driving. Xiaomi says the O3 broke five million on AnTuTu and framed the whole launch as a move to reduce reliance on Qualcomm and MediaTek.

Why On-Device Matters #

The O100 NPU is the telling part, because it signals where Xiaomi thinks the value is. Running an LLM on-device isn't just a privacy pitch. It's a cost play. Every query that never leaves the phone is a query Xiaomi doesn't pay cloud providers for, and at consumer scale that's the difference between a feature and a line item that eats the margin.

Put a capable NPU in the phone, keep the model local, and the economics of on-device AI flip from expensive experiment to default. That's the bet hiding inside a chip announcement, and it's a bigger one than the benchmark score.

The Hard Part Comes Later #

The honest caveat is that announcing a 3nm chip and shipping a competitive one at scale are different achievements, and the gap between them has wrecked a few phone makers before. A first-party SoC that's ten percent off on efficiency, modem integration or software support loses to Qualcomm the same quarter it ships.

But the direction is unmistakeable. The phone giants are done being pure assemblers. Xiaomi wants the whole stack, silicon to model to car, and the Xring line is the first public proof it's willing to pay for it. Qualcomm and MediaTek just got put on notice by their own customer.
